Feel like taking a fun, festive trip this season? Oak Bay, one of Victoria’s oldest neighbourhoods, is filled with character, with picturesque oak trees, gorgeous ocean views, an incredible food scene, and year-round activities.

Located just 3 km from downtown Victoria, the seaside village has something for everyone with its abundance of holiday-themed events, making it the perfect spot to spend a wonderful winter weekend.

Check out Oak Bay Christmas Festival

From the last Sunday in November to the end of the year, Oak Bay comes alive with glistening Christmas lights, scattered around buildings, trees and lamp posts throughout the neighbourhood. So, grab a hot chocolate and get lost in a winter wonderland.

If you happen to be in the area on November 27, you’ll get to witness the spectacular Light Up event, which marks the start of the festival. Throughout the magical afternoon, there’ll be a bouncy castle, street games, craft stations, and onstage entertainment. Guests can enjoy some delicious roasted chestnuts as they take in the magic. Plus, there will even be a very special appearance from Santa Claus, who will arrive in style riding an Oak Bay fire truck.

There are other events throughout the festival, such as the Island Equipment Owners Association Parade of Lighted Trucks on Saturday, December 3 — a fantastic parade that features more than 80 brightly-lit tractor trailers, dump trucks, and other heavy equipment driving through Oak Bay village.

Visit the coastlines

Okay, we know it’s too cold for a swim, but don’t let that stop you from enjoying Oak Bay’s breathtaking coastline. Head down to Willows Park beach for a stroll, and bask in the ocean views as you breathe the fresh sea air. Oak Bay has a pretty moderate year-round climate, meaning winters aren’t as cold as other parts of Canada — so if you’re feeling a little adventurous, we suggest dipping your feet in the water.

For more stunning ocean views, pay a visit to Oak Bay Marina, located just a short walk from Oak Bay Beach Hotel or Oak Bay Avenue. On a clear winter morning here, you can even catch a glimpse of the magnificent Mount Baker in Washington State. The marina is home to the Marina Restaurant, where you can enjoy some fine dining perched just above the harbour, as well as a coffee shop and gift shop. This area is well-known as a seal hotspot, so make sure to keep an eye out for any sudden splashes so you can say hello.
